Constantine approves medical marijuana application wording

Members of the Constantine Village Council voted unanimously Monday to approve the wording in a recreational marijuana permit application.

It is limited to five provisioning centers, three cultivating centers, two microbusinesses, one processing center and no limit on transportation.

Village manager Mark Honeysett said the application is straightforward and nearly identical to the village’s medical marijuana permit application.

It includes a 110-point system evaluating who is best suited to operate in the village.

The application currently applies only to local businesses with a medical marijuana permit. There is a $5,000 initial/renewal fee for both the medical and recreational marijuana permits.

Honeysett said he already has received two applications for a recreational marijuana permit.
